Hawks Fall in Three Sets To #9 Ball State

QUINCY, Ill. – The Quincy University men's volleyball team fell in straight sets to No. 9 Ball State in MIVA action on Friday (April 1) night at Pepsi Arena, 25-11, 25-17, 26-24.
 
The Hawks (17-20, 3-10 MIVA) nearly forced a fourth set after fighting off six straight match points, but the Cardinals (19-6, 11-2 MIVA) prevailed with two kills after the Hawks tied it at 24-24.
 
Ball State used a 9-0 run with Hiago Garchet serving to take a 15-5 lead in Set 1 on its way to a victory. The Cardinals hit .591 in the frame and did not have a hitting error.
 
The Hawks trailed Set 2 by just two, 18-16, before the Cardinals rallied for seven of the last eight points.
 
In Set 3, the Hawks trailed 24-18, but senior Ian Lawson (Glen Ellyn, Ill./Glenbard West) got on a serving roll. A kill by senior Jack Gamache (St. Charles, Mo./Francis Howell Central) got the Hawks going. He then combined on a block with senior Ty Coutts (Colorado Springs, Colo./Liberty/Johnson & Wales) to make it 24-20.
 
Senior Chris Chappelle (Los Angeles, Calif./Westchester/San Diego City) followed with a kill before an error forced a BSU timeout with the Hawks still trailing, 24-22.
 
Another error by Ball State set up the Hawks to tie the match, which they did on another double block by Coutts and Gamache to force another Cardinals timeout.
 
Ball State was able stop the run there with kills by Mitch Weiler and Edgardo Cartagena that ended the match.
 
Chappelle, Gamache and junior Jarrod Kelso (Hilliard, Ohio/Hilliard Darby) had eight kills apiece while Lawson added seven. Junior Thane Fanfulik (Hilliard, Ohio/Hilliard Darby) dished out 31 assists. Freshman Kolbie Knorr (Wheaton, Ill./Wheaton Warrenville South) led the back row with eight digs.
 
The Hawks were beaten on the block, 9-3, and also committed eight more service errors, 14-6. Ball State out-hit Quincy, .387 to .167.
 
The Hawks return to the floor for their home finale and Senior Night on Saturday (April 2) when they take on IPFW (10-15, 3-10 MIVA). First serve is set for 7 p.m.
